1、hdr全景贴图

//导入hdr图像加载器
import { RGBELoader } from "three/examples/jsm/loaders/RGBELoader";//rebe加载器
//1、创建场景
const scene = new THREE.Scene();// 创建hdr纹理贴图:一个hdr的全景图
const rgbeLoader = new RGBELoader()
rgbeLoader.loadAsync('hdr_1.hdr').then(texture => {texture.mapping = THREE.EquirectangularReflectionMappingscene.background = texturescene.environment = texture
})

2、六个面的全景贴图

//六个面的全景贴图
const loader = new THREE.CubeTextureLoader();
// loader.setPath( 'dist/' );const textureCube = loader.load( ['px.jpg', 'nx.jpg','py.jpg', 'ny.jpg','pz.jpg', 'nz.jpg'
] );
scene.background = textureCube

three.js全景贴图相关推荐

  1. three.js使用CubeCamera创建反光效果,动态环境贴图实现,立方体全景贴图(vue中使用three.js83)

    使用CubeCamera创建反光效果 1.demo效果 2. 实现要点 2.1 创建立方体相机CubeCamera 2.2 使用动态环境贴图材质 2.3 render中更新立方体相机 2.4 创建场景 ...

  2. three.js—纹理贴图texture的使用

    three.js-纹理贴图texture的使用 成品 方法 加载 贴图 多贴图使用 成品 通过在物体对象上贴图就可以完成上面的地球制作和全景看房效果. 方法 加载 var texture = new ...

  3. JavaScript的案例(数据校验,js轮播图,页面定时弹窗)

    1.数据校验             步骤             1.确定事件(onsubmit)并绑定一个函数             2.书写这个函数,获取数据,并绑定id            ...

  4. vue.js 引用背景图 background 无效的3种解决办法

    #vue.js项目中,出现css调用background背景图无效?如何解决? 或者调用<img>标签,也无效果? 直接上代码,自行对比查找一下: 效果图预览 1. 正确的代码,示例如下: ...

  5. php 走马灯轮播,Vue.js轮播图走马灯代码实例(全)

    这个是html, 数据中我用了一个数组来放图片的目录, data() { return { superurl: [ { url: '', img: '../../../../static/image/ ...

  6. dva.js 知识导图

    dva.js 知识导图 JavaScript 语言 变量声明 const 和 let 模板字符串 默认参数 箭头函数 模块的 Import 和 Export ES6 对象和数组 析构赋值 对象字面量改 ...

  7. Echart.js的趋势图入门与实例

    在平时开发项目时,免不了需要对数据进行图表显示的需求,比如:趋势图.饼状图.柱形图等.自己身为一个PHPer,除了PHP本身的功能,不得不需要借助js来实现显示.在了解众多趋势图插件,国内外开源的项目 ...

  8. 利用百度Echarts.js生成雷达图

    一.下载地址:http://echarts.baidu.com/ 二.看文档(必须的).可选择的看,先完成想要的功能,再扩展. 三.使用 推荐的 模块化单文件引入. 在在dist文件夹下会有 echa ...

  9. 如何使用JS实现banner图滚动

    通过JS实现banner图的滚动主要是定时器的应用 先新建好banner图的几张图片,最后一张与第一张用同一个,保证滚动的不间断 改好样式,需注意所有图片要在同行显示,否则不能向左滚动 声明一个函数, ...

最新文章

  1. mysql dml_详解MySQL---DDL语句、DML语句与DCL语句
  2. java 第三方代码_Java:如何使用第三方库?
  3. jQuery(UI)常用插件
  4. qt 解决中文乱码问题
  5. linux系统中使用oracle透明网关连接db2数据库,Linux系统中使用Oracle透明网关连接DB2数据库...
  6. [导入]基于Web的B/S结构实时监控系统[转]
  7. java注解和反射学习
  8. WCF框架基础(一)
  9. pulse 去马赛克软件_打马赛克就安全了吗?AI消除马赛克,上线三天收获近7000星...
  10. java游戏开发教程_JAVA快速开发游戏代码实现 aide教程
  11. 《涛声依旧》填词改编《测试依旧》
  12. 大二Web课程设计——张家界旅游网站设计与实现(HTML+CSS+JavaScript)
  13. win7系统一键还原教程
  14. 前端js拼接Json字符串
  15. win7耳机插前面没声音_【电脑】第8期分享:电脑没声音怎么去解决?
  16. 网络安全从业者超全书单推荐
  17. 驼峰命名法与下划线命名法之争
  18. 软考证书找工作有用吗?软考找工作用处大吗
  19. Linux man命令后数字含义
  20. Prometheus_additional传统配置

热门文章

  1. java打包exe实例(使用javapackager)
  2. HTML5+CSS3+JS制作动态背景登录界面
  3. 通过mvn命令上传jar包到nexus
  4. 【错题记录】JavaScript专项练习(篇四)
  5. 网新恒天2014校园招聘笔试编程题
  6. 三维模型转换工具大全
  7. 广东省工业和信息化厅关于组织开展2022年创新型中小企业评价、专精特新中小企业认定和复核工作的通知
  8. python基础教程:教你如何自学python入门到精通
  9. linux 硬盘、RAID相关命令详解
  10. Ubuntu学习 wc